Ordinals
beta
Address bc1p4n6fdtux8eqv3qvet9mnfked00pk8spk32dpszqvs8yutplxpynqayq77u
sat balance
12526040
runes balances
outputs
aabbcc0c9bdc368006a89583a8e68e14a02e80e157a6795f6978f0adfe425a4e:1
808fbd6d34b412a65f27266281b805aee054d7693b4540742a8b29e570416abc:0